Understanding ATT Navigator

ATT Navigator is a service offered by ATT that provides data usage tracking, location-based services, and additional security features on Android devices. While some users find it helpful, others may want to remove it for privacy or security reasons. The Importance of Rooting Your Phone

If you are planning to remove ATT Navigator, you need to have the root permissions on your Android phone. Rooting is the process of gaining elevated permissions on an Android device, allowing you to modify system files and perform more advanced tasks. Rooting without wiping the phone can be a safer option, as it preserves the user's data and settings.

Using Titanium Backup to Remove ATT Navigator

Once you have your device rooted, the next step is to use Titanium Backup. Titanium Backup is a popular and powerful root-only app that allows you to manage backups, uninstall apps, and freeze apps that cannot be uninstalled automatically.

Freezing the App

Freezing ATT Navigator will prevent the app from starting and will hide it from the launcher, effectively "removing" it from the system. However, it does not uninstall the app, meaning it still takes up space on your phone.

Steps to Freeze ATT Navigator Using Titanium Backup:

Install and open Titanium Backup from the Play Store. Grant all necessary permissions required by the app. Search for and locate ATT Navigator in the list of installed apps. Select the ATT Navigator app and choose “Freeze” from the options. Confirm the action by following the on-screen instructions.

Freezing the app will ensure that you can prevent it from running in the background and consuming resources, but it will not completely remove it from your phone.

Uninstalling ATT Navigator

If you want to completely remove ATT Navigator, you will need to uninstall it. However, as is often the case with certain system apps, you might encounter an error message stating that the app cannot be uninstalled automatically. In this case, you will need to use the “Force Uninstall” option in Titanium Backup.

Steps to Force Uninstall ATT Navigator Using Titanium Backup:

Open Titanium Backup and find ATT Navigator in the list. Select the app and choose “Force Uninstall” from the options. Confirm the action and watch as the app is uninstalled.
